Advantages of Modular Homes
Compared to conventional site-built homes, modular homes offer a number of benefits. Bathroom renovation Palo Alto CA. Cost-effectiveness, efficiency in terms of time, design flexibility, energy efficiency, and sustainability are just a few of these advantages. Modular homes are frequently less expensive than site-built counterparts due to their shorter construction times and lower labor costs.

Locating a Reliable Builder of Modular Homes
Start by doing extensive research to locate a reputable modular home builder in your area. Find local businesses that have modular construction experience. Read customer testimonials and reviews to assess their reputation. Make sure they are knowledgeable about the kind of home you want to build by taking into account their portfolio.



assessing expertise and experience
A reputable builder of modular homes needs to have a lot of industry experience. Find builders who have worked in the industry for a while and have completed many projects successfully. High-quality modular homes that live up to your expectations are more likely to be delivered by skilled builders.

options for customization
Numerous customization options are available in modular homes. You can customize your modular home to your preferences and way of life by using floor plans, materials, and finishes. Utilize a builder who provides individualized designs and enables you to tailor your home to your requirements.


warranty and quality control
Pick a modular home builder whose focus on quality control is paramount. To make sure every module complies with stringent quality standards, they should have strict inspection procedures. To safeguard your investment, find out more about the warranty coverage the builder offers.


Budget and pricing considerations
Think about the pricing structures and payment terms of modular home builders when comparing them. Compare various builders ' detailed quotes after obtaining them. Do n't sacrifice quality in order to save money, even though cost is crucial. Keep in mind that purchasing a high-quality modular home will be beneficial in the long run.


Building Rules and Permits
Make sure the builder is aware of the local building codes and regulations before beginning the construction of your modular home. They must comply with all legal requirements and obtain the required permits. Delays or even legal problems can result from breaking rules.

The timeline and construction process
With the modular home builder you've selected, go over the timeline and construction process. A well-organized builder will give you an estimated completion date and a detailed list of the steps. You can make plans accordingly and establish reasonable expectations with the aid of this information.


Options for financing
Look into the financing options for modular homes. Some builders may collaborate with financial institutions or provide in-house financing. To find the best financing option for your modular home project, look into various loan programs and seek professional counsel.


Sustainability in the environment and energy efficiency
The sustainability of the environment and energy efficiency of modular homes are well known. Look for builders who employ energy-saving features and environmentally friendly building materials. This lowers your long-term energy costs while also being good for the environment.


After-sales assistance and customer support
Think about the modular home builder's level of customer support and after-sales support. Even after your home is finished, a reputable builder will respond to your questions and offer assistance. A smooth and stress-free building experience is ensured by excellent customer service.
